So what's happening here is 36 00:01:55,280 --> 00:01:57,840 Speaker 1: there are reports over the past couple of days that 37 00:01:57,960 --> 00:02:02,600 Speaker 1: the US could potentially ramp up spending, including around one 38 00:02:02,720 --> 00:02:06,360 Speaker 1: trillion dollars in defense spending in f Y twenty twenty six. 39 00:02:06,720 --> 00:02:09,519 Speaker 1: That would be up from eight hundred and ninety two billion, 40 00:02:09,919 --> 00:02:12,720 Speaker 1: so a twelve percent year on year increase, and that 41 00:02:12,880 --> 00:02:15,680 Speaker 1: is seen to be a big boost BAE. It makes 42 00:02:15,800 --> 00:02:18,639 Speaker 1: around a fifty percent of its sales over in the US. 43 00:02:18,680 --> 00:02:21,280 Speaker 1: It makes warships, it makes tanks, it makes pretty much 44 00:02:21,280 --> 00:02:23,880 Speaker 1: everything in the US being a huge market for them. 45 00:02:23,919 --> 00:02:27,160 Speaker 1: So that does seem to be accounting for the moves 46 00:02:27,160 --> 00:02:30,359 Speaker 1: in that stock today and potentially given the sell off 47 00:02:30,360 --> 00:02:32,920 Speaker 1: we've seen in defense, it's kind of rebounding a little bit, 48 00:02:32,960 --> 00:02:36,960 Speaker 1: but definitely continues to be an our performer across that sector. 49 00:02:36,800 --> 00:02:39,519 Speaker 3: And Joe very different space. In fact, for ITV stock, this comes as 55 00:02:54,960 --> 00:02:57,520 Speaker 1: ubs downgrades as the stock to sell. They recommend selling 56 00:02:57,560 --> 00:03:00,000 Speaker 1: due to two things. The first thing is ad revenue, 57 00:03:00,000 --> 00:03:02,440 Speaker 1: who is going to decline due to the weak economy, 58 00:03:02,560 --> 00:03:06,359 Speaker 1: so advertising spending does tend to track the economic growth 59 00:03:06,360 --> 00:03:09,280 Speaker 1: pretty closely and therefore they think that's negative. And also 60 00:03:09,360 --> 00:03:14,880 Speaker 1: streaming competition, itv X facing potential competition, so the usual 61 00:03:14,880 --> 00:03:16,960 Speaker 1: guys like Netflix and that kind of thing will be 62 00:03:17,440 --> 00:03:19,440 Speaker 1: the hits there.
